WebCrypto banks are cryptocurrency banking and investment applications that allow users to easily and securely buy, sell, and hold digital assets. Unlike standalone cryptocurrency wallets, crypto banks typically come with federally-insured bank accounts and a prepaid debit card in addition to cryptocurrency wallets .
